ABSTRACT:
A tubing hanger landing and orienting tool for a subsea wellhead having a mandrel connected to the tubing hanger, a sleeve surrounding a portion of the mandrel and being axially movable thereon, a liquid filled chamber between the sleeve and the mandrel, a shoulder on the sleeve adapted to seat in the wellhead, relative movement of the sleeve and the mandrel after seating of the sleeve in the wellhead causing a change of volume in the chamber, means controlling the volume in the chamber to cushion the landing of the tubing hanger, pressure responsive extendible lug in the mandrel which when extended coacts with a cam and slot surface within an orienting spool to orient the tubing hanger in the wellhead, and means for applying pressure from said chamber to extend said lug after seating of the sleeve in the wellhead.
